Irish Vegetarian Stew

Warm Up with Irish Vegetarian Stew: Comfort in Every Bite

Try this Irish Vegetarian Stew for a comforting meal that everyone will love.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 40 minutes
Total Time 50 minutes
Servings: 4 servings
Course: Soups
Cuisine: Irish
Calories: 250

Ingredients
  

For the Base
  • 2 tablespoons Olive Oil Feel free to substitute with canola or vegetable oil.
  • 1 medium Onion Yellow or white onions work best.
  • 2 cloves Garlic Can be omitted if desired.
For the Vegetables
  • 2 medium Carrots Can substitute with parsnips.
  • 3 medium Potatoes Yukon golds or red potatoes are ideal.
  • 1 cup Green Beans Can substitute with zucchini or bell pepper.
  • 1 cup Peas Frozen peas are perfect.
  • 1 medium Bell Pepper Any color available is fine.
For the Flavor
  • 4 cups Vegetable Broth Substitute with homemade broth or water.
  • 2 tablespoons Tomato Paste Can replace with crushed tomatoes.
  • 2 tablespoons Soy Sauce Tamari is a great gluten-free alternative.
  • 1 teaspoon Thyme Fresh or dried can be used.
  • 1 teaspoon Rosemary Fresh or dried can be used.

Equipment

  • large pot

Method
 

Cooking Steps
  1. Heat the olive oil in a large pot over medium-high heat for 1-2 minutes until shimmering.
  2. Sauté the chopped onion and minced garlic for about 5 minutes until translucent.
  3. Add sliced carrots and diced potatoes, cooking for an additional 5 minutes.
  4. Introduce green beans, peas, and diced bell pepper, and mix for 2-3 minutes.
  5. Pour in vegetable broth, stir in tomato paste, soy sauce, thyme, and rosemary.
  6. Bring to a gentle boil, then reduce heat to low and simmer for 30-40 minutes.
  7. Taste and adjust seasoning with salt and pepper before serving.
  8. Ladle the stew into bowls and garnish with fresh parsley.
